Yesterday we learned that there is a definite cost for opportunity.  Fact is, any door that GOD opens inevitably means the revelation of new and powerful adversaries.  Why?  In the Old Testament, we learn that if God really ‘likes’ you (so to speak), he tells the devil about you, e.g. the story of Job.  “Hast thou considered my servant Job?” (Job 1:8)  And in connection with your own life situation, it sometimes seems as if God is bragging on your outstanding character, ability and spiritual maturity.   It’s almost as if GOD is saying ‘I’m incredibly proud of YOU…and I just want Satan to know who’s on MY team!’

So whenever your dream door opens, you discover the presence of giants in the land.  I find it fascinating that while God paints the image of your dream in your spirit, He always seems to delete the giants.  Why?  Because giants have never ever been a problem for God!  Sisters and brothers, it’s time to flip your mental script!  Giants are deployed to build you, not to destroy.  The divine purpose of giants is to activate and focus our faith.  Trouble has a way of doing exactly that.  It drives us knee-ward and jump-starts our hunger and thirst for God’s Word.  Then, via humble supplication and divine direction, we rediscover our confidence – as God orders our steps.  Think about it.  If we had advance knowledge of the giants, we might be intimidated and paralyzed by whatever lies ahead.  But “we walk by faith, not by sight.” (II Corinthians 5:7)  I love the fact that our footsteps are sovereignly managed by God, not by our sensory insights or imaginations. (Psalm 37:23 and II Corinthians 10:4-5)

Allow me to point out FOUR ADVERSARIES that you must confront and conquer in order to walk through your open door.  The first enemy is what I call SITUATIONAL DOUBT.  Although we have walked with God and are reasonably acquainted with His power and providence, it’s funny how we sink so quickly into a quagmire of doubt when we encounter situations that seem new and unfamiliar.  To be transparent, this happened in my own life (over and over again) until I received powerful dual revelations.  First of all, there is “no new thing under the sun.” (Ecclesiastes 1:9)  Secondly, Satan only has three tricks up his demonic sleeve.  I John 2:16 says “For all that is in the world, the lust of the flesh, and the lust of the eyes, and the pride of life, is not of the Father, but is of the world.”  I vividly recall the day that this revelation of divine truth compelled me to raise my voice and (via a purposeful act of faith) to change and charge the atmospherics in and around my life.  Here is what I shouted aloud to my enemy: “I KNOW something satan…your power is terribly limited, and as I overcome in these three areas. I overcome every weapon in your arsenal!  I AM AN OVERCOMER!”  

That revelation and declaration transformed my thinking and my life – forever!

Here is another biblical insight to focus your faith. “If GOD be for us, who can be against us?” (Romans 8:31)  I often frame this Word revelation in a very practical way.  I literally talk to myself, rehearsing how GOD has faithfully intervened in my prior life experiences.  My reasoning goes something like this: ‘If GOD delivered me out of THAT, He will surely deliver me out of THIS!  The Old Testament identifies Him as the GOD who “changes not!” (Malachi 3:6)  The New Testament proclaims Him as “JESUS CHRIST, THE SAME, YESTERDAY, AND TODAY, AND FOREVER!” (Hebrews 13:8)  It is satanic deception that causes believers to DOUBT (even for one second) that ALMIGHTY GOD who has so obviously been “our HELP in ages past” (or years past), will somehow cease to be “our HOPE for years to come!”  [Reference Martin Luther’s hymn: “A Mighty Fortress Is Our God].

One sure way to walk through the open door that GOD has set before us is to fix our eyes steadfastly on JESUS CHRIST (Hebrews 12:2) and to MAGNIFY HIM and what He has already done! (Psalm 34:3)
